Computer/User Node :
MACHINE
Policy Path :
Administrative
Templates\Network\Offline Files
Supported on :
At least Microsoft Windows 2000
Help/Explain Text :
Deletes local
copies of the user's offline files when the user logs off. This setting
specifies that automatically and manually cached offline files are retained
only while the user is logged on to the computer. When the user logs off, the system
deletes all local copies of offline files. If you disable this setting or do
not configure it, automatically and manually cached copies are retained on the
user's computer for later offline use. Caution: Files are not synchronized
before they are deleted. Any changes to local files since the last
synchronization are lost.
Registry Settings :
HKLM\Software\Policies\Microsoft\Windows\NetCache\AssignedOfflineFolders!PurgeAtLogoff,
HKLM\Software\Policies\Microsoft\Windows\NetCache\AssignedOfflineFolders!PurgeOnlyAutoCacheAtLogoff
